Reference table
| mL | g |
|---|---|
| 10 | 11 |
| 25 | 27 |
| 50 | 55 |
| 75 | 82 |
| 100 | 110 |
| 125 | 137 |
| 150 | 165 |
| 200 | 220 |
| 250 | 275 |
| 500 | 550 |
| 750 | 824 |
| 1000 | 1099 |

How this conversion works
Milliliters measure volume while grams measure weight. Because Sauce, Salsa, Ready-To-Serve has a density of 1.099 g/mL, 10 mL weighs 11 g — not 10 g as it would for water. This converter uses the real density of Sauce, Salsa, Ready-To-Serve so every measurement is accurate.
